Example of a Mutually Enjoyable Interaction in Attachment

The interaction between a caregiver and a child, such as a man smiling as he holds a baby up in the air, serves as an example of a mutually enjoyable interaction. According to John Bowlby's attachment theory, these positive and engaging exchanges are one of the two essential requirements for the development of a healthy attachment bond.
